The image shows the Dodge-Kiley House located at 39 Green Street in Newburyport, Massachusetts. The building is a three-story brick structure with numerous windows featuring shutters. There is a central door with an arched window above it and a set of stairs leading up to it. A sidewalk and street are visible in front of the house, with a street sign for Green St. mounted on a utility pole nearby.
